HTML5 の利点

公開: 2023-01-22

HTML5 は、Web ページを記述するコードである Hypertext Markup Language の最新バージョンです。 これは、実際には 3 つのコード言語を 1 つにまとめたものです。HTML は構造を提供します。 プレゼンテーションを処理するカスケーディング スタイル シート (CSS)。 物事を実現するJavaScript。 HTML5 の「5」は、Web の主要な標準化団体である W3C が更新の時期であると判断したときに付けられた指定にすぎません。 HTML5 がもたらす主な違いは、オーディオとビデオの処理方法にあります。 HTML5 は、オーディオ ファイルとビデオ ファイルを Web ページに埋め込む標準的な方法を提供します。 HTML5 より前は、これを行う標準的な方法がなかったため、さまざまな Web ブラウザーがさまざまなコードを使用していました。 これは、Web サイトがすべてのブラウザーで確実に動作するように、オーディオ ファイルとビデオ ファイルの異なるバージョンを作成する必要があることを意味していました。 HTML5 は、すべてのブラウザーが理解できる単一のコードを提供することで、この問題を解消します。 さらに、HTML5 は Scalable Vector Graphics (SVG) のサポートを追加します。これは、品質を損なうことなく任意のサイズにスケーリングできる画像のタイプです。 これは、さまざまな画面サイズに合わせて画像のサイズを変更する必要がある Web サイトでの使用に最適です。 SVG 画像はアニメーション化することもできるため、Web デザイナーにとってまったく新しい可能性が開かれます。

HTML5 の >svg> 要素を使用すると、ベクター グラフィックスをドキュメントに直接埋め込むことができます。 スケーラブル ベクター グラフィックス イメージと XML ファイルの動作を定義すれば、任意のテキスト エディターでベクター グラフィックス イメージを作成および編集できます。 画像の圧縮とインデックス作成。VGL 形式の両方が可能です。 ベクター画像の品質を縮小または拡大することができます。 SVG 要素を使用して、単純な長方形と正方形を作成できます。 >text> 要素を使用するだけでなく、Web ページにテキストを描画することもできます。 長方形の左上隅の座標は、属性 x および y によってそれぞれ決定されます。 <tspan* 要素を使用して、テキスト要素のスパンを再配置または再フォーマットできます。

HTML5 の image > 要素は、Raster グラフィック イメージを sva イメージに挿入できます。 PNG、APNG、JPEG、GIF、MP4 ファイルなどのビットマップ イメージは、ラスター グラフィックとも呼ばれます。

プラグインなしで Html5 で Svg タグを直接使用できますか?

プラグインなしで HTML5 で直接 svg タグを使用できますか? HTML5 には、*svg HTML5Script を使用して Web サイトから直接 SVG を埋め込むことができる機能が含まれています。 このコードには、/svg のHTML タグが含まれています。

WebVector ツールを使用すると、HTML 要素を直接 SVG に挿入できます。 これにより、Inkscape を含むさまざまなベクター グラフィック エディターでベクター グラフィックを編集できます。 SVG 形式を使用して、さまざまなベクター グラフィックスを作成できます。SVG 形式は、さまざまな目的に使用できる汎用性の高い形式です。 ベクター グラフィックスはさまざまなブラウザーで利用できるため、多くのユーザーが閲覧できます。 WebVector ツールは、ベクター グラフィックスを作成するだけでなく、より多くのユーザーに配布するための優れたツールです。 使い方は簡単で、ベクター グラフィックスをすばやく簡単に作成できます。

Html5 で Svg タグを直接使用できますか?

Html5 で Svg タグを直接使用できますか?
画像クレジット: https://imgur.com

svega タグを直接使用するためにプラグインを使用する必要はありません。

Scalable Vector Graphics (SVG) は、ベクター グラフィックスに基づく 2D およびグラフィカル アプリケーションを記述する XML 言語です。 このソフトウェアは、X、Y 座標系の座標系だけでなく、Y 座標系の円グラフや 2 次元グラフなどのベクトル型の図を生成するために使用されます。 ほとんどの Web ブラウザーは、GIF、PNG、および JPG と同じ方法で SVG の表示をサポートしています。 SVG を Internet Explorer で表示するには、Adobe Photoshop Viewer をインストールすることをお勧めします。 >ellipse> タグを使用して楕円を描画し、>radialGradient> タグを使用して放射状グラデーションを定義する SVG サンプルのHTML5 バージョン。 次のコードは、HTML5 が有効になっている最新バージョンの Firefox になります。

PostScript ベースのベクター グラフィック形式である SVG は、Web グラフィック、アイコン、ロゴ、およびその他のグラフィックで使用できるオープン XML です。 SVG は、Internet Explorer を含むすべての主要な Web ブラウザをサポートしています。 データ URI は、エンコードせずに CSS で使用できますが、Webkit ベースのブラウザーでのみ機能します。 encodeURIComponent() は、世界中で機能する SVG をエンコードするための単純なメソッドです。
SVG には、次のような xmlns 属性が含まれている必要があります: xmlns=' http://www.w3.org/2000/svg'. 存在しない場合は、魔法のように追加されます。 SVG の汎用性により、さまざまなグラフィック デザインで使用できます。


Html5 の Svg は何の略ですか?

Scalable Vector Graphics (SVG) マークアップ言語は、2 次元のベクター グラフィックを記述する XML ベースのマークアップ言語です。

SVG コンテンツには、埋め込み、インライン、および外部の 3 つのタイプがあります。 反転可能な SVG コンテンツは HTML ドキュメント内のHTML タグにあり、埋め込み SVG コンテンツは HTML ドキュメント内にあり、外部 SVG コンテンツは HTML ドキュメントの外部にあります。 SVG などのベクター グラフィック形式を使用すると、グラフィックの品質を縮小または拡大できます。 XML 1.0 および XML 仕様の Namespaces と互換性のある XML アプリケーションです。 ただし、SVG コンテンツが HTML ドキュメントに含まれている場合、HTML 構文も適用されている可能性があり、XML との互換性がなくなります。 SVG コンテンツを使用する場合、HTML ドキュメント埋め込みの構文は重要です。 たとえば、高さと幅のプロパティを定義するときは、パーセンテージを指定し、測定単位を次のように指定する必要があります。 HTML タグを使用してインライン SVG コンテンツを配置すると、HTML タグは SVG コンテンツのコンテナーとして機能します。 高さまたは幅のプロパティを指定する必要はなく、測定単位を指定できます。 SVG コンテンツを含む Web ページは、HTML ドキュメントの外に配置されます。 外部 SVG コンテンツは、高さと幅のプロパティを整数にして、内部 SVG コンテンツと同じ方法で埋め込む必要があります。 HTML ドキュメントは埋め込み SVG コンテンツに埋め込まれ、インライン HTML ファイルはインライン SVG コンテンツに埋め込まれ、外部 HTML ファイルは外部 SVG コンテンツに埋め込まれます。

Svg タグ: Web ページにグラフィックを埋め込んで参照する方法

*svg> タグは、sva グラフィックを使用して Web ページにグラフィックを埋め込むために使用されます。 *svg] タグは、ドキュメントの head セクションで使用された場合に、埋め込み画像を含め、ドキュメントの構造をそのまま定義します。 ドキュメントの本文で svg タグを使用して、グラフィックを参照および追加できます。 Web ページにSVG グラフィックを埋め込むには、例として *svg タグを使用します: *br. 幅 100 * 高さ 100 *、高さ 100 * です。 *svg/br タグは、Web ページの本文で SVG グラフィックを参照するために使用されます。 **svg** と **br** はアイコンです。 以下はサンプル file.svg です: マイ グラフィック。

Svg タグの使用方法

SVG タグは、Web 用のベクターベースのグラフィックを作成するために使用されます。 それらを使用して、単純な形状、またはグラデーションとフィルターを使用した複雑なグラフィックを作成できます。 SVG タグを使用するには、最初に要素を作成し、viewBox 属性を指定する必要があります。 viewBox 属性は、SVG グラフィックの座標系を定義します。 次に、シェイプ、グラデーション、フィルターなど、要素内に任意の数のSVG 要素を作成できます。

レンダリングの詳細は、SVG 要素を使用して新しい座標系とビューポートを画像に追加することで定義できます。 「スケーラブル ベクター グラフィックス」(SVG)という用語は、ベクター データを使用する画像形式を指します。 SVG で作成するイメージは、他のタイプのイメージで作成するイメージと同じではありません。 ベクターデータで画像を生成し、任意の解像度にスケーリングできるようにします。 HTML 要素には、長方形を描画するために使用される andlt;rect> 要素が含まれています。 スターは SVG タグを使用して作成されます。 線形グラデーションを使用して、SVG でロゴを作成できます。

ファイル サイズが小さいため、Web サイトで sva ファイルを使用すると、画像の読み込みが速くなります。 グラフィックの解像度は品質に影響しません。 その結果、それらは任意のデバイスとブラウザーで実行できます。 PNG や JPG などのラスター形式のサイズを変更すると、ピクセル化されます。 イメージ ファイルはインライン SVG を使用して読み込まれるため、HTTP リクエストを行う必要はありません。 サイトがレスポンシブであれば、ユーザーは使いやすいと感じます。

Svg: 画像の未来

SVG 画像を使用して、Web サイト用の美しくスケーラブルなグラフィックを作成できます。 これらは HTML ドキュメントに直接埋め込まれているため、簡単にキャッシュして編集できます。 これらのツールは、複雑な写真を含むさまざまなイラストに使用できます。